Everlong amp settings — Peavy Rage 158

The Foo Fighters guitar tone for “Everlong”, dialed in for a Peavy Rage 158 with a Greg Bennett Malibu. Studio version, The Colour and the Shape (1997)

Original rig

Mesa/Boogie Dual Rectifier (high gain channel), Gibson Trini Lopez/RD Standard with PAF-style humbuckers, bridge pickup, Drop D tuning

Thick, saturated high-gain crunch with tight low-end and aggressive upper-mid bite — classic late-90s alt-rock wall of sound

Why these settings

The Rage 158 is a practice solid-state amp with a harsh, scooped voice compared to the Mesa Rectifier's thick tube saturation. I pushed mids to 7 (vs original 6) to compensate for the Peavey's natural scoop, dropped bass to 4 (vs original 5-6) because small speakers flub out with too much low-end, and cut treble to 6 to tame solid-state fizz. Without a pedal, this is the closest you'll get — but the tone will lack the original's harmonic compression.

PRO TIPTune to Drop D and palm-mute the open D string HARD on the verse riff — Grohl's tone lives in that percussive, chugging attack. Roll your tone knob to 8 to shave the ice-pick highs your single-coils will add vs his humbuckers.
